What a great day. We loaded up the truck with our outdoor painting gear and headed off to a spot we'd chosen earlier. We walked around a bit in the area first and we both found a bunch of bones! We both found a skull, me a very large dog skull, Leonardo a coyote. The dog skull is 3 times the size of the coyote’s. I also found the pelvis, vertebrae and most of the ribs of the dog. I found a few larger bones too, probably bovine, and so old they were beginning to flake away. An auspicious beginning.

We set up our french easels on top of a little ridge and pulled out some small art-store canvases. We each painted the same scene but since we paint so differently you'd
never know it was the same place. Once we pick the seeds and weeds out (the wind was strong!) I’ll take a photo & post. The wind was so strong it blew my canvas upside down onto the desert floor even though I had the little easel pegs up holding the bottom edge. So next time we’ll bring something to really anchor the canvases down to the easels with.

It was completely awesome sitting outside all day and messing about with paint. We’ve picked out next week’s spot already. It’s on a back road we took several weeks ago & stopped to take photos, between Dixon & Ojo Sarco. First we’ll drive up toward Picuras Pueblo & try out a little café we found there on a recent jaunt, then go back down to Ojo & take the dirt road back into the hills. We’ll get an earlier start than we did today (I forgot to lock the house today so we had to come all the way back from Poaque for that ) and we’ll take a picnic with us so we can stay out for the entire day.

Things to remember for next time:

Tie-downs for the canvases & pretty much everything else.

Always, always wear a tank top under outer layers, no matter what the weather looks like in Truchas.

Take more than one kind of blue paint.

Tweezers for picking desert dust & plant parts out of the paint & off the canvas.
